Output 5981c7ad4a13b956dd8378732fb88c9ddc6fb4d8c67a34d95788159d2a209fd3:3

value
38773220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c68797cd231338c0c5d78e26827ce721d8cce84 OP_EQUAL
address
32pdBs9ggVXYzkhzmVSuXYKwLHqKhASJCW
transaction
5981c7ad4a13b956dd8378732fb88c9ddc6fb4d8c67a34d95788159d2a209fd3
confirmations
158506
spent
true